Abstract

This collection consists of photographs of Harlem, Greenwich Village, and street fairs and other events in New York City.

Biographical note

June Rovenger (1933-2012) was a New York City theater director. She directed a number of off-Broadway productions from the 1960's to the 1990's, including Shakespeare's Richard III, Eugene O'Neil's Beyond the Horizon, andThe Rivals by Richard Brinsley Sheridan.

Rovenger was also an amateur photographer, and in her later years took photography classes at the International Center for Photography (where Amy Arbus was one of her instructors) and the Education Alliance. From the 1960's until her death, she lived in a rent-controlled apartment on Commerce Street; her tiny bathroom could be converted into a darkroom where she developed her own prints. She photographed many actors and performers, as well as street scenes in Harlem and her own West Village neighborhood.

Arrangement

This collection has been organized into the following two series:

Series I: Photographic prints (8 x 10 inches and smaller), contact sheets and negatives
Series II: Photographic prints (11 x 13 inches)

Scope and Contents

The June Rovenger Photograph Collection consists of approximately 300 black and white photographic prints, along with a few color photos, contact sheets and negatives. The photographs include portraits and street scenes in Harlem in the 1970's; street fairs, snow scenes and protests in the West Village in the 2000's; and portraits of children. A few of the contact sheets are marked with comments, presumably from one of Rovenger's photograph class instructors.
